Spinal Decompression
Decompression works through a series of alternating decompression and relaxation cycles.
During the decompression phase the pressure in the disc is reduced and a vacuum type of affect is produced on the nucleus pulposis. At the same time nutrition is diffused into the disc allowing the annulus fibrosis to heal.
